It’s never the  simplest job in the world picking a Slaven Bilic line-up but this week it’s probably more complicated than ever before.

With so many injuries intervening, we are really stretched on the right side where there is no natural width with  Zaba, Byram and Antonio unavailable.

I can only find 16 realistic names for a squad of 18 and should we suffer any further injuries at the back during the game, just pray because the only defender likely to be on the bench is Arthur Masuaku.

My squad members are: Hart, Adrian, Reid, Rice, Ogbonna, Cresswell, Masuaku, Kouyate, Noble, Obiang, Arnautovic, Ayew, Fernandes, Chicharito, Lanzini, and Carroll. Expect Quina and Haksabanovich to perhaps be included.

Sakho may get a place but that leads us totally overloaded with strikers so who the final two will be is anybody’s guess.

The manager has talked up the Andy Carroll Factor in his pre-match presser claiming that given the high line Liverpool hold, the big fella can hurt them at the back where they can be vulnerable.

However, given that it’s been Ayew and Hernandez who have been among the goals I reckon those two will start with Carroll coming on at some point.

It’s complicated but after screwing my brain for a couple of hours this is the team I see starting but I’m sure the manager will probably have other ideas.

CandH team: (5-2-1-2) Hart; Fernandes, Reid, Rice,Ogbonna, Cresswell; Noble, Kouyate; Lanzini; Chicharito, Ayew.

Bench: Adrian, Masuaku, Obiang, Arnautovich, Carroll, Haksabanovich, Quina
